According to The Sunday Mirror (06/06, p78), Everton target Sergio Romero is now tempted to reunite with Jose Mourinho at Roma.

Manchester United have confirmed that Romero is leaving on a free transfer this summer with his contract coming to an end later this month.

The Argentinian didn’t play a single game for United last season and now needs to find first-team football elsewhere.

Everton interest

Everton wanted Romero back in October, but with United blocking the move – despite Romero being third-choice – the Toffees signed Robin Olsen on loan from Roma instead.

Olsen’s loan is now over, and the Daily Mail reported in April that Romero wants to join Everton this summer, finally joining the club after all.

Carlo Ancelotti’s exit shouldn’t be a factor here; director of football Marcel Brands is driving the interest having previously signed Romero for AZ Alkmaar.

Mourinho’s hijack attempt

New Roma boss Jose Mourinho is now in the race though, with The Telegraph first reporting his interest in May.

The Mirror’s latest report claims Mourinho is now going to make Romero an offer, and the 34-year-old stopper is ‘tempted’ to make the move.

Mourinho worked with Romero at United, and that could now help Roma beat Everton to the freebie goalkeeper.
